自监督对比学习中,特定的数据结构指的是什么?
在对比学习中,数据结构指的是数据之间的相对关系。对比学习一般适用于具有特定结构的数据,
例如:
- **对称性:**数据之间存在对称关系,例如图像中的左右对称。
- **相关性:**数据之间存在相关关系,例如图像中的前景和背景。
- **相似性:**数据之间存在相似关系,例如不同类别的图像。
如果数据结构不符合这些要求,则可能无法获得有效的学习结果。因此,在使用对比学习时,需要评估数据的结构是否适合这种方法。
这也就引出了一些对比学习的缺点:
- **不适用于所有数据:**对比学习只适用于具有特定结构的数据,如果数据结构不适合,则可能无法获得有效的学习结果。
- **实现困难:**对比学习可能比其他学习方法更加复杂,因为需要通过对不同数据进行对比来学习数据特征。
- **特征选择困难:**对比学习需要选择合适的特征以进行对比,如果特征选择不当,则可能影响学习结果。
当然也有它特有的优点
- 利用了数据本身的结构:在自监督学习中,模型通过对数据本身的结构进行学习,从而减少需要标记数据的数量。
- 提高泛化能力:自监督学习通过对数据的预处理和特征学习来提高模型的泛化能力。
- 解决标记数据不足的问题:自监督学习通过将无标记数据转化为有标记数据来解决标记数据不足的问题。